4. Procedure
CAUTION: WIPE CLEAN ALL PARTS AND TOOLS AS NECESSARY TO REMOVE UNWANTED DEBRIS AND PREVENT DAMAGE TO THE ENGINE.
CAUTION: CUT ONLY THE TAPE. BE CAREFUL NOT TO CAUSE DAMAGE TO THE FAN COWL STRUCTURE.
CAUTION: BE CAREFUL NOT TO CAUSE DAMAGE TO THE SURFACE PAINT ON THE FAN COWL DOOR.
Subtask 71-13-00-350-052-A ** ON A/C NOT FOR ALL
A. Repair of the Fan Cowl Door Retroreflective Tape
   (1) Carefully, cut the damaged retroreflective tape section that you want to replace.
     (a) Remove the damaged retroreflective tape section with the SCRAPER - NON METALLIC.
   (2) Remove the remaining adhesive with the clean cloth (Material No.PU1-0001) and the PU2-0001alcohol, isopropyl.
     (a) Remove the PU2-0001alcohol, isopropyl with the clean cloth (Material No.PU1-0001) before it becomes dry.
       1 Make sure that you do not damage the remaining retroreflective tape on the fan cowl door.
   (3) Make the surface of the repair area on the fan cowl door rough with the PU1-0003abrasive paper, 220-Grit.
   (4) Clean the repair area of the fan cowl door with the clean cloth (Material No.PU1-0001) and the PU2-0001alcohol, isopropyl.
     (a) Remove the PU2-0001alcohol, isopropyl with the clean cloth (Material No.PU1-0001) before it becomes dry.
   (5) Cut a piece of the new AIPC 11-24-86-55-060 REFLECTV (1) the same length as the one that you removed.
   (6) Install the new retroreflective tape (1) on the repair surface.
     (a) Apply sufficient pressure with your hand.
     (b) Make sure that the retroreflective tape (1) fully bonds to the fan cowl door.
Subtask 71-13-00-350-053-A ** ON A/C NOT FOR ALL
B. Replacement of the Fan Cowl Door Retroreflective Tape
   (1) Carefully, remove the damaged retroreflective tape with the SCRAPER - NON METALLIC.
   (2) Remove the remaining adhesive with the clean cloth (Material No.
PU1-0001) and the PU2-0001alcohol, isopropyl.
     (a) Remove the PU2-0001alcohol, isopropyl with the clean cloth (Material No.PU1-0001) before it becomes dry.
   (3) Make the mating surface of the fan cowl door rough with the PU1-0003abrasive paper, 220-Grit.
   (4) Clean the mating surface of the fan cowl door with the clean cloth (Material No.PU1-0001) and the PU2-0001alcohol, isopropyl.
     (a) Remove the PU2-0001alcohol, isopropyl with the clean cloth (Material No.PU1-0001) before it becomes dry.
   (5) Install the new AIPC 11-24-86-55-060 REFLECTV (1) on the fan cowl door.
     (a) Apply sufficient pressure with your hand.
     (b) Make sure that the retroreflective tape (1) fully bonds to the fan cowl door.
